首页
外语
计算机
考研
公务员
职业资格
财经
工程
司法
医学
专升本
自考
实用职业技能
登录
计算机
数据库中事务的并发操作可能会引起死锁,引起死锁的原因是不同事务对数据项的资源占有,导致其他事务不能得到资源,从而引起相互等待导致死锁。假设某数据库系统中存在一个等待事务集{T1,T2,T3,T4,T5},其中T1正在等待被T2锁住的数据项A2,T2正在等待
数据库中事务的并发操作可能会引起死锁,引起死锁的原因是不同事务对数据项的资源占有,导致其他事务不能得到资源,从而引起相互等待导致死锁。假设某数据库系统中存在一个等待事务集{T1,T2,T3,T4,T5},其中T1正在等待被T2锁住的数据项A2,T2正在等待
admin
2021-05-07
20
问题
数据库中事务的并发操作可能会引起死锁,引起死锁的原因是不同事务对数据项的资源占有,导致其他事务不能得到资源,从而引起相互等待导致死锁。假设某数据库系统中存在一个等待事务集{T1,T2,T3,T4,T5},其中T1正在等待被T2锁住的数据项A2,T2正在等待被T4锁住的数据项A4,T3正在等待被T4锁住的数据项A4,T5正在等待被T1锁住的数据项A。则关于系统状态正确的是( )。
选项
A、系统处于死锁状态,需要撤销其中任意一个事务即可退出死锁状态
B、系统处于死锁状态,通过撤销T4可使系统退出死锁状态
C、系统处于死锁状态,通过撤销T5可使系统退出死锁状态
D、系统未处于死锁状态,不需要撤销其中的任何事务
答案
D
解析
从下面的资源图可知,系统没有资源死锁环,事务T4完成后释放A4,T2完成后释放A2,T1完成后释放T5,所有事务即可正常结束。
转载请注明原文地址:https://jikaoti.com/ti/P337FFFM
本试题收录于:
三级数据库技术题库NCRE全国计算机三级分类
0
三级数据库技术
NCRE全国计算机三级
相关试题推荐
计算机软件分系统软件和应用软件两大类,其中属于系统软件核心的是
在计算机软件系统的体系结构中,数据库管理系统位于用户和______之间。
Oracle支持生成报表的工具是
当将局部的E-R图集成为全局的E-R图时可能存在冲突,下列不可能发生的冲突是
一个关系数据库文件中的各条记录
设有被检索的线性表的关键序列为61,87,154,170,275,426,503,509,512,612,653,使用二分查找法检索430需要比较的次数是
在虚拟页式存储管理系统中,选择页面淘汰算法时应尽量注意减少或避免______现象的发生。
关系数据库,实现表与表之间的联系是通过
在数据库系统中,当数据库的模式改变时,用户程序可以不做改变。这是数据的
下列关于模式的术语中,哪一个不是指数据库三级模式结构中的外模式
随机试题
TherearemanyshopsinSingaporewherecustomersstillbargain,althoughpricesareclearlyshownonthegoods.Thereisnothin
注入右淋巴导管的淋巴干是
健康教育的研究内容是
痄腮兼有高热者,宜加用()痄腮伴睾丸肿痛者,宣加用()
医学伦理的有利原则是指
能预防局麻药中毒的术前用药是
有关10kV配电所专用电源线的进线开关的选择,下列哪些项可采用隔离开关?()
上海电视台使用已经发行的电影作品《无问西东》,下列表述正确的是()。
Havingfinishedhisend-of-termexams,auniversitystudenthasgonestraighthomewithoutsayinggoodbyetohisroommate.
OnJune17,1744,theofficialsfromMarylandandVirginiaheldatalkwiththeIndiansoftheSixNations.TheIndianswereinvi
最新回复
(
0
)